“Sir Charles” As A GM? A Team Could Do Worse!

Former NBA All-Star forward turned TNT Broadcaster Charles Barkley is one of those guys you either love or hate. Barkley is a man known for making some pretty Frickin outrageous statements on the air; and there are a lot of NBA fans that take offense to that. New York Vinnie is in the other camp; I have been around plenty of “Bullslingers” in my life and Charles is one of the more entertaining ones. A lot of the statements he makes are just to provoke a reaction; and he is real good at getting one.
Barkley sat down with the “Boston Globe” recently and he told the paper that he would like to become an NBA General Manager. Barkley said “It’s time for me to be a general manager. I think everybody around me knows it’s time for me to take a different challenge. I always want to keep going as a person. I love my job. I love the people I work with. But now it’s time for me to take on another challenge as a man. I need to grow as a person and it’s time for me. And certainly I can do a better job than some of these guys have been doing.”
As far as New York Vinnie is concerned a team can do a lot worse; and over the last few years many of them have. He certainly knows talent; any fan who has watched him for any length of time during his eight years on TNT can attest to that. And he is certainly going to do a better job than Isiah Thomas did with My Boys the New York Knicks or than the job Steve Kerr has done with the Phoenix Suns.
They say that former “Superstar Players“ do not do a good job on the bench or in an NBA front office. Well New York Vinnie believes that former Lakers General Manger Jerry West is proof that is not always the case. West is one of the greatest players to ever take the hardwood in the NBA and did a pretty good job helping his team win Championships when he was choosing the players for the club.
Now you can never tell when Charles is serious or not; and it is certainly not going to happen any time this season. But if Barkley is genuinely interested if New York Vinnie owned a team he would certainly get an interview if my club was looking for a new General Manager. Considering the sad state of a lot of NBA teams there will most likely be some openings at the end of the upcoming season. It will be interesting to see if Charles gets a chance to run his own NBA team. One thing for sure it would not be boring.
